On 02.11.21 17:43, David Hildenbrand wrote:
> Playing with memory_region_is_mapped(), I realized that memory regions
> mapped via an alias behave a little bit "differently", as they don't have
> their ->container set.
> * memory_region_is_mapped() will never succeed for memory regions mapped
>   via an alias
> * memory_region_to_address_space(), memory_region_find(),
>   memory_region_find_rcu(), memory_region_present() won't work, which seems
>   okay, because we don't expect such memory regions getting passed to these
>   functions.
> * memory_region_to_absolute_addr() will result in a wrong address. As
>   the result is only used for tracing, that is tolerable.
> 
> Let's cleanup/fix the code and documentation of memory_region_is_mapped()
> and change one user that really should be checking something else.
